We are currently seeking a talented individual to become a Table Games Supervisor - Hourly. An individual could be successful if they possess the following.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
The Table Games Supervisor oversees the operation of one or more Table Games on an assigned shift while placing special emphasis on guest service, enhancing the guest experience, and engaging in service recovery while enforcing Oaklawn's Core Values. Monitors team member performance, ensuring adherence to various regulations and Company policy; issues or recommends discipline or recognition as appropriate. Perpetuates team member motivation utilizing positive recognition and corrective coaching. In addition, ensures game integrity and provides security of departmental assets. The following and other duties may be assigned as necessary:
  • Serve as a dynamic and energetic leader, while fostering teamwork, team member morale, motivation and open communication
  • Establish self as highly credible leader with highest levels of integrity, and always acts in the best interests of the property and the company
  • Monitor and evaluate performance of assigned team of dealers and daily pit staff to ensure they are adhering to all applicable state and federal regulations, the requirements of their job descriptions, and Company policy and procedures
  • Make and change assignments as business needs dictate based on assessment of the skill, experience, and temperament of dealers and other staff
  • Prepare and coordinate the periodical performance review of assigned personnel
  • Alert Casino Manager to potential safety or integrity issues
  • Display a working knowledge of all Table Games, house rules, counting methods and procedures covering each game in an assigned area
  • Remain alert to any unusual or questionable activities being displayed by any Table Games team member or gaming guest and escalates when appropriate

QUALIFICATION REQUIREMENTS
To perform this job successfully, an individual must be able to perform each essential duty satisfactorily. The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skill, and/or ability required. Reasonable accommodations may be made to enable individuals with disabilities to perform the essential functions. Must be at least 21 years of age.
  • Two + years casino Table Games dealing experience
  • One-year supervisory experience required
  • Knowledge of major games required (Blackjack, Craps, Roulette or Baccarat)
  • High school diploma or GED required; college grad preferred
  • Must pass audition demonstrating proficiency in Table Games
